Podcast Overview

Monetizing Media shares insights about dealmaking, business strategy, and new technology among media & entertainment industry executives and investors. Hosted by investors Eric Cohen-Peckham and Edward Lindqvist. // Learn more at MonetizingMedia.com

The Misallocation of Capital in Film Production - with Diya Sagar (Lupa Systems)

<div>Diya Sagar, an investor at Lupa Systems, talks with Monetizing Media's Eric Cohen-Peckham about her thesis that investors are approaching film production companies with misaligned expectations, creating pressure for short-term wins without enough risk tolerance and long enough time horizon to develop massive new IP franchises and a content empire that can challenge the largest incumbents like Disney.</div>

BIZ | State of the Metaverse and comments on the Apple Vision Pro with Eugene Chung

<div>Eugene Chung has been on the investor side of the start-up world at Warburg Pincus and Morgan Stanley before entering the creative world's of Pixar, heading Oculus Story Studios and founding Penrose Studios.&nbsp;<br> Eugene knows the spatial computing space really well and through this episode he gives thoughts and comments on the current state of the Metaverse with Apple's release of the Vision One headset.&nbsp;<br> <br> Thank you for joining the show, Eugene. BIZ | Publishing in a digital era with Hearst UK CEO Katie Vanneck-Smith

<div>Katie is the CEO of Hearst UK. Overlooking brands such as the Cosmopolitan, the Runner's World and more. Some would call her a veteran in the media industry a title she herself reluctantly use. Her background as co-founder of Tortoise and previous roles at News Corp as CCO of WSJ and C-level roles at The Times and The Telegraph certainly builds to the title of veteran.&nbsp;</div><div>Our conversation with Katie covers four topics: i) The magazines industry in a digital era, ii) Business models in the media world, iii) how to successfully market a media venture today and of course - predictions about the news and media world.</div><div>Eric was sadly away for this episode but the two of us will be back jointly soon.</div><div>// See all past episodes by topic and join our newsletter for media &amp; entertainment executives at MonetizingMedia.com/Podcast</div><div><br> <br> </div>
